Airhog 08-08-2003 01:07 PM

I tried TomeNet once, and was turned off by the real time aspect. Also the dungeons are permanent, unless the game has recently been restarted. Same for the artifacts and uniques.

Now some of this may have changed, since I havent played TOME since it first switched over from Pern.

I just like the turnbased stuff better. I am in no rush to play and dont have to worry about something killing me while im in the bathroom.
